Pandiwa
A1
action
1
Reach a place at the end of a journey
To get to a place after traveling.
Padron ng paggamit:
to arrive [at/in] [a place]
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ners often confuse 'arrive in' (for cities and countries) with 'arrive at' (for specific places).
Mga kasingkahulugan
reach (Often interchangeable, but 'reach' can also refer to attaining goals or levels, not just physical places.)
Mga kasalungat
depart (Means to leave a place, which is the opposite of arriving there.)

Mga Halimbawa
- We arrived at the hotel just before midnight.
- The train arrived ten minutes late.
- She arrived in Paris after a long flight.
- They will arrive at the station soon.
- He finally arrived home after the long drive.

Pandiwa
B1
action
2
Reach a point in time or process
To get to a certain time or part of something happening.
Padron ng paggamit:
to arrive at [a decision/conclusion/time]
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ners sometimes use 'arrive to' instead of 'arrive at' when referring to abstract points like decisions or conclusions.
Mga kasingkahulugan
achieve (Implies successfully reaching something through effort; 'arrive' is more neutral.)
Mga kasalungat
miss (To fail to reach a particular stage or moment.)

Mga Halimbawa
- After hours of discussion, they arrived at an agreement.
- We finally arrived at the conclusion that change was necessary.
- The moment has arrived to take action.
- She arrived at the decision after careful thought.

Pandiwa
informal
B2
action
3
Become recognized as successful or important
To become well-known or important in work or life.
Padron ng paggamit:
to arrive as [role/status]
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ners may take this meaning literally and confuse it with physically reaching a place.
Mga kasingkahulugan
succeed ('Succeed' is broader; 'arrive' here emphasizes recognition or status change.)
Mga kasalungat
fade (To lose importance or attention, opposite of gaining it.)

Mga Halimbawa
- She felt she had truly arrived when her book became a bestseller.
- The young actor has finally arrived in Hollywood.
- He knew he had arrived when people started asking for his autograph.
